Proposed Analysis: Hippocampal Morphometry: Analyze surface-based shape changes of the human hippocampus in those with Alzheimer's Disease (AD). Hippocampal volumes will be segmented from T1-weighted MR images. Volumes will then be processed through SlicerSALT (a shape analysis-focused fork of 3D Slicer) using spherical harmonics (SPHARM-PDM) to generate surface meshes of every hippocampus, complete with alignment and registration. Vector-based distances between every correspondent vertex will be calculated from each subject's hippocampus at multiple timepoints, then inputted into a statistical linear model paradigm alongside variables such as amyloid/tau deposition levels (SUVR values, etc.) and cognitive test scores. P-value "heat maps" of the hippocampal surface will show regions of shape change that are significantly correlated with AD diagnosis/status, cognitive test scores (multiple domains), amyloid/tau deposition levels, etc. Results will be used to inform and guide clinical approaches to diagnosis and identification of AD pathology at various stages of progression.
